I really wish a potion would fix it. I basically started off dealing with extreme dry eye condition (probably from the lasik years ago). Extreme dry eye sometimes results in an severe sensitivity to light of any kind. The doctor has now plugged one of my tear ducts and will be plugging the other eye in a few weeks - and I really really hope that that solves the issues (plugging one has at least helped a little bit).

It is funny in a way -- I have my monitor turned down on brightness, I keep the lights off in the rooms that I am in, and I wear really expensive sunglasses anywhere that I do not have control over the lighting. I get teased a lot about trying to be a prima donna, but I just figure 'whatever works so that I can still see the world'.
people blink alot less if they spend alot of time in front of computers. In severe cases it causes the sensitivity to light, I'm not sure if it's directly due to dryness. I'm not sure what the remedy is either, but I know this is a somewhat common problem of the digital age. There's some truth to the geek hiding in the dark stereotypes. Flourescent lighting such as is common in most Dilbert-esque places makes matters far worse due to a strobe between the flourescent flicker rate and monitor refresh flicker rate.
